#222. Another week, another fine United performance. Ed & Paul could get used to this kind of thing! This week's pod covers United's victory over Aston Villa at Old Trafford - a performance in which Ander Herrera stood out. Two goals and a command of United's midfield begs a question: why wasn't Herrera picked all season? This week's pod also covers your questions and looks ahead to next week's derby.
